10 Captivating Cell Membrane Activities For Middle Schoolers

As children progress through middle school, their understanding of cell structure and function becomes more complex and nuanced. One crucial aspect of biology introduced at this stage is the cell membrane. To help students gain a better understanding of this essential cellular component, consider introducing these 10 captivating cell membrane activities to your middle school curriculum.

1. Build-a-Membrane: Using everyday materials like construction paper, markers, and craft supplies, students recreate the structure of a cell membrane in a hands-on project. This activity not only reinforces their understanding of the membrane’s components but also sparks creativity and collaboration.

2. Membrane Fluidity Experiment: By comparing an egg’s fluidity after being soaked in different solutions (e.g., water, vinegar), students observe firsthand how the cell membrane responds to various substances. They can then record their observations and draw conclusions about the membrane’s permeability.

3. Osmosis in Action: Demonstrating osmosis using a potato or a gummy bear soaked in various solutions shows students how water moves across cell membranes. Students track changes over time by weighing or measuring their specimens before and after soaking.

4. Phospholipid Ball-and-Stick Models: Utilizing pipe cleaners and beads, students construct simple ball-and-stick models of phospholipids found in cell membranes. This simple visual aid helps clarify the structure of these complex molecules.

5. Permeability Lab: In this lab activity, middle schoolers test the permeability of various materials (e.g., plastic wrap, wax paper) to observe which ones resemble a cell membrane most closely. Students can record their findings and compare results with classmates.

6. Diffusion Racing Game: By simulating how molecules move across membranes using marbles or toys cars on a ramp, students can learn about diffusion in a fun and competitive way while tracking the progress of their “molecules.”

7. Membrane Transport Puzzle: Students can work together to assemble a jigsaw puzzle that represents various types of membrane transport mechanisms, such as passive and active transport. This activity promotes teamwork and helps middle schoolers appreciate the complexity of cellular processes.

8. Cell Membrane Skits: Encourage students to create short skits or plays that illustrate the interactions between molecules and cell membranes. This engaging approach uses role-playing to reinforce understanding of complicated scientific concepts.

9. Membrane Function Analogy: Challenge students to come up with real-world analogies for the function of cell membranes. Such activities promote critical thinking and help students connect abstract concepts to tangible experiences.

10. Cell Membrane Quiz Show: Finally, assess your students’ understanding of cell membrane concepts by hosting a mock quiz show in class. Divide students into teams and let them answer questions related to the previous activities, fostering both team spirit and knowledge retention.
